Key Strategies for Enhancing Network Performance

Effective network performance hinges on the implementation of targeted strategies that address specific challenges within the digital landscape.

Bandwidth management is crucial, ensuring optimal resource allocation and preventing congestion.

Additionally, latency reduction techniques, such as optimizing routing protocols and enhancing hardware capabilities, significantly improve response times.
